Planning applications
Planning ref:
December 2020 20/P/01867
Type:
Outline application - proposal prior to a full application, including assessments and scoping opinions.
Status:
Application approved
Address:
13 Stoke Grove, Guildford,
Description:
Certificate of lawfulness to establish whether the formation of a private driveway off an unclassified road (Stoke Grove) to provide access to a proposed hardstanding within a residential curtilage, involving the removal of the existing front boundary wall (1.5ft high), and clearance of vegetation including weeds, shrubs, and a hedge and excavating to lay an aggregate base course followed by resin bound permeable paving is lawful.

Planning ref:
November 2020 20/P/01508
Type:
Full and householder planning application
Status:
Application approved
Address:
13 Stoke Grove, Guildford,
Description:
Single storey side extension to create a larger kitchen/ dining space with bi-folding doors following removal of side addition. Increase the ridge height of the existing side extension to facilitate its conversion into a bedroom and install two west facing timber sash windows overlooking the garden. Enclose the existing front porch to provide additional hallway space to accommodate the re-arranged staircase & install new double-glazed timber sash windows to match and replace the existing (as amended by plans received on 01/11/20 and 13/11/20).
